Ok, I have the variables:
char *Screen_PTR = (char *)(0xB8000 + __djgpp_conventional_base);
char My_Name[9] = {"J O E L "};
I have the macro
#define Mov_Byte(Src, Dest, Mov_Size)\
        __asm__ __volatile__(\
                "cld\n\t"\
                "rep\n\t"\
                "movsb"\
                : :"S" (Src), "D" (Dest), "c" (Mov_Size))
This works:
Mov_Byte(&My_Name[0], &Screen_PTR[0], 8);
However, if I rewrite the macro like this:
#define Mov_Byte(Src, Dest, Mov_Size)\
        __asm__ __volatile__(\
                "cld\n\t"\
                "rep\n\t"\
                "movsb"\
                : :"S" (Src), "D" (Dest), "c" (Mov_Size)\
                :"%ecx", "%esi", "%edi"
And try the same thing, then when making the program, I get this error:
Error: Can't find a register in class `CREG' while reloading `asm'.
